CANADIAN travel agents have been on a trip to La Herradura and Almuñecar to discover what the area has to offer tourists.
The visit, organised by the Spanish Tourist Office in Toronto, brought 10 travel agents to the area on Sunday (October 18), Tourism Councillor Rafael Caballero reported.
Accompanied by an Air France representative, the agents visited Almuñecar and La Herradura and had the chance to meet local tourism-related business-owners.
“This familiarisation trip is part of the various promotion projects run by Almuñecar Tourism Department in collaboration with Andalucian Tourism and the Granada Provincial Tourism Department,” Caballero explained.
